Method

Rice & Eggs

1

Prepare rice

If using freshly cooked rice, spread it on a tray and ch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es to remove moisture. Ideally use day-old refrigerated rice so grains are separate.

2

Scramble eggs

Heat 1 tbs neutral oil in a large wok or heavy skillet over medium-high heat until shimmering. Beat the eggs lightly with a pinch of salt. Pour eggs into the hot pan, let set about 10 seconds, then scramble quickly until just cooked but still moist. Transfer eggs to a bowl and set aside.

Aromatics & Veggies

3

In the same wok, add remaining 1 tbs neutral oil and 1 tbs butter. Increase heat to high. Once oil is hot and butter melted, add diced onion and stir-fry 1–2 minutes until translucent.

4

Add minced garlic and ginger and stir 20–30 seconds until fragrant (do not burn).

5

Add thawed peas and carrots and any optional add-ins like cooked shrimp or diced ham. Stir-fry 1–2 minutes until heated through and vegetables are tender-crisp.

6

If using bean sprouts, add them in the last 30 seconds and toss to warm without losing crunch.

Sauce, Rice & Finish

7

Push the vegetables to one side of the wok to create an open hot area. Add another small splash of oil if pan looks dry. Add the chilled rice in clumps, breaking up any large clumps with the back of a spatula or tongs. Spread rice across the surface to maximize contact with heat and let it sit 20–30 seconds to get a slight sear.

8

Drizzle the soy sauce and oyster sauce evenly over the rice. Toss vigorously to coat rice and vegetables. Continue stir-frying 2–3 minutes until rice is uniformly colored and heated through.

9

Return the scrambled eggs to the wok and fold through the rice. Add sesame oil, white or black pepper, and taste for salt; add up to 1/2 tsp kosher salt if needed. Stir-fry another 30–60 seconds to combine flavors.

10

Turn off heat. Fold in sliced scallion greens. If using chili sauce, add now to taste. Taste and adjust seasoning (more soy for saltiness, more sesame oil for aroma).

11

Serve hot, garnished with extra scallions or a drizzle of sesame oil if desired.
